Consuming raw pork that has been stored in the fridge for a week is not safe. The meat may have developed harmful bacteria that can cause foodborne illnesses. It is recommended to cook pork thoroughly to kill any bacteria and ensure it is safe to eat.

Should you throw away raw pork chops after 7 days?

Yes, it's generally recommended to throw away raw pork chops if they have been stored in the refrigerator for more than 3 to 5 days. After this time, the risk of bacterial growth increases, which can lead to foodborne illness. If the pork chops have been stored in the freezer, they can last longer, typically up to 6 months, but for best quality, it's advisable to consume them sooner. Always check for any off smells or discoloration before cooking.
